What is a Cryptocurrency Casino?
At its core, a cryptocurrency casino is an online gambling platform that uses digital currencies-- such as Bitcoin, Ethereum, Litecoin, or Tether-- as the main circulating medium. While many hybrid gambling establishments now accept both fiat currency (GBP, EUR, etc) and crypto, "pure-play" crypto gambling establishments operate completely on the blockchain.
These platforms permit users to deposit funds straight from personal digital wallets, wager on games ranging from classic slots to live dealership blackjack, and withdraw jackpots back to their wallets with minimal intermediary interference.
The Core Advantages of Crypto Gambling
The migration towards crypto gambling establishments is largely driven by numerous distinct advantages over conventional banking approaches:
- Enhanced Privacy: Most crypto gambling establishments prioritize user anonymity. Lots of platforms need just an e-mail address to sign up, bypassing the frequently invasive "Know Your Customer" (KYC) requirements discovered in traditional online casinos.
- Fast Transactions: Traditional bank transfers or credit card payouts can take several organization days to clear. Crypto transactions are processed on the blockchain, meaning deposits are frequently instantaneous, and withdrawals generally take minutes or hours rather than days.
- Lower Transaction Fees: By eliminating the "middleman" (banks and payment processors), crypto gambling establishments can considerably minimize processing fees. This cost savings is frequently handed down to the player in the kind of higher bonus offers and lower house edges.
- Provably Fair Technology: Perhaps the most revolutionary function of crypto gambling is "Provably Fair" gaming. This technology allows gamers to individually verify the result of every spin, offer, or roll utilizing cryptographic hashes, ensuring the casino can not manipulate video game results.

Key Considerations: Security and Responsibility
While the decentralization of crypto gambling establishments offers many benefits, it likewise places the burden of security directly on the gamer. Due to the fact that blockchain transactions are irreversible, mistakes can be expensive.
Essential Security Tips:
- Use 2FA: Always allow Two-Factor Authentication (2FA) on both your casino account and your cryptocurrency exchange.
- Validate URLs: Phishing websites are prevalent. Constantly confirm that you are on the authentic site of the casino before getting in qualifications or sending funds.
- Practice Bankroll Management: Only wager what you can afford to lose. Cryptocurrencies are famously unstable; the worth of your winnings can vary considerably even after a successful session.
- Research study Licensing: While lots of crypto casinos are ingenious, try to find those with credible licensing (such as Curacao eGaming or Kahnawake Gaming Commission) to make sure a baseline of reasonable play.
The Future of Crypto Gambling
The market is currently moving towards "Web3" integration. We are seeing the rise of decentralized casinos (dApps) that live totally on the blockchain. In these designs, there is no central business "holding" your funds; rather, smart agreements deal with the payments instantly. Moreover, the combination of NFTs (Non-Fungible Tokens) is beginning to change commitment programs, where gamers can make exclusive digital properties that have value beyond the casino platform.

2. What is a "Provably Fair" video game?A Provably Fair video game utilizes a cryptographic algorithm that permits a gamer to verify that the outcome was not predetermined. Before a video game begins, the system produces a hash, and after the bet, you can compare the hash to the outcome to confirm it was random.
3. Do I have to pay taxes on crypto betting profits?In lots of jurisdictions, betting profits are subject to earnings tax, regardless of whether they were won in fiat or cryptocurrency. Speak with a local tax expert to comprehend your reporting obligations.
4. What occurs if I lose access to my wallet?If you lose your personal secrets or seed phrase to your personal wallet, your funds are completely lost. Unlike a bank, there is no "forgot password" function for the blockchain. Constantly keep your healing phrases in a safe, physical area.
